The main types of white blood cells are: Neutrophils and monocytes, which mainly fight against bacteria. Eosinophils and basophils are mainly involved in allergic responses. Lymphocytes, which can be T-cells or B-cells, produce antibodies against foreign organisms and are especially involved in fighting off viruses.

first- class proteins comes from eggs , meat , fish and dairy products while non - animals related foods ,like vegetables and fruits, provide second - class proteins . first - class proteins contain a necessary amount of these important amino acids , but second - class proteins only contains some of them.

The only process that does not generate energy is Photosynthesis. Photosynthesis does not release energy from glycolysis, whereas cellular respiration, fermentation, and glycolysis do.
The animal, human, and plant all get energy from cellular respiration, which is the oxidation of glucose. Glucose is synthesized by plants, which are producers through the photosynthesis process, and this glucose is synthesized by plants and animals use it for energy production.
The glycolysis process involves oxidation of the glucose to produce pyruvate, which is then fed into the electron transport chain to produce ATP. If the pyruvate does not receive enough oxygen, it enters the fermentation process to produce ATP, but only a small amount of ATP is produced. When the pyruvate gets enough oxygen, complete oxidation of the glucose takes place.
Hence, Photosynthesis, the final option, is the only process that does not generate energy from glucose but makes glucose.
